Ben, it’s not the amount that matters. What matters is that they are charging for something they are not giving/the buyer is not receiving. That is theft, or fraud, and/or flat out wrong, regardless of whether it’s $10 or $600 or 20% or 1%. And, the amount is not disclosed! If they said in their rules that they charge 1.5% for shipping, handling, insurance, etc. than it’s abusive but at least it’s disclosed and the buyer knows what they are getting.

PWCC charges extremely silly high rates for shipping, but at least it’s disclosed. Is it right to overcharge? No. But it’s at least better to disclose you are doing it.

I understand it’s hard to sympathize with someone who buys $60k cards. But that does not justify an auction house charging a buyer $200 for something they never procured. Wrong is wrong.

Obviously Ben the issue isn’t the money as fortunately I am in a position not to have to worry about that. What is the issue is that Lelands basically looked me in the eye and told me the $600+ they were charging for shipping and insurance was quoted directly from FedEx and that they were paying that to insure my package. They then came back as an accommodation for me being such a good customer (I’ve purchased only 2 items in my life from them) they would reduce the charge to $200 and they would incur the rest. The package then arrived and there was no FedEx insurance on it at all.

Besides being pissed that I believe I was blatantly lied to, the bigger question to me is what else is Lelands doing? Are they shill bidding as well? Is it so out of the question after $10,000 was not enough for them to make on an item that they also need to grab another $600? The lawyers tell me we will be able to examine those records as well so this could get very interesting.
